Snickers Workwear launches new Soft Shell jackets for both men and women Modern workmen demand a casual jacket with a great fit and equally employers like space on the clothing to be able to advertise their own company. Snickers’ Soft Shell jackets are developed to meet both requirements. Available in separate models for men and women, Snickers offer jackets to suit everyone. “Craftsmen need comfortable clothes that offer optimised freedom of movement. Since the majority of the workers are men, most clothes are made for men, which results in women wearing work clothes that fit poorly. We also have been working to provide a jacket that fits the female body”, says Louise Falcone-Borg, Product Manager Snickers Workwear. Snickers Workwear’s new Soft Shell jackets are flexible, economical, and comfortable. Workers move unimpeded due to the ergonomic cut in the sleeve, Twisted Arm™, that makes sure the jacket fits well even when the worker stretches and turns. The three-layer water resistant stretch fabric offers climate regulation, and the fleece lining keeps the worker warm. For user convenience, the breast pocket features a zip and a clever hands-free solution for mobile phones. On top of the pocket there is a concealed button for the ID-card holder. Two large inside pockets offer space for articles such as notebook and papers. Reflective stripes ensure worker visibility. 1217 Women’s Soft Shell Jacket is available in sizes XS to XXL.
